SE Wisconsin Chapter formed in 1955. We are based in the Southeast portion of Wisconsin, representing Kenosha and Racine area.
The International Association of Administrative Professionals (IAAP) is a 501 (c)(6) registered not-for-profit professional association for office professionals with approximately 22,000 members and affiliates and over 500 chapters worldwide. Our mission is to enhance the success of career-minded administrative professionals by providing opportunities for growth through education, community building and leadership development.
The association founded in 1942 (read more about the History of IAAP) as the National Secretaries Association to provide a professional network and educational resources for secretarial staff. The association's name was changed in 1998 to the International Association of Administrative Professionals to encompass the large number of varied administrative job titles and recognize the advancing role of administrative support staff in business and government.
